InEstasy N.70 answers the shopper who wants a floral wood that feels warm without turning heavy. Bergamot and orange blossom sit beside ylang-ylang, while sandalwood and amber round out the blend. The result is woody, citrus, yellow floral, white floral, sweet, powdery, fresh spicy, animalic, and warm spicy all at once. It reads like a bright courtyard at midday, sun on pale stone, a breeze carrying petals past a wooden bench. The aroma feels polished and composed, leaning into its powdery side with a soft animalic edge that keeps it from smelling like a plain soap. It suits someone who enjoys a feminine scent that carries spice and cream together, and who likes a fragrance that feels dressed rather than casual.
The limitation here is the density of the accords. So many directions at once can make the profile feel crowded, and the sweet powdery spice may overwhelm anyone who prefers a clean, minimal composition. The animalic note adds character but also demands tolerance, and the amber can push the blend toward a thick sweetness that not every nose welcomes. It is a fragrance with a clear identity, yet that identity asks for patience and a specific taste.
